Beyond Good vs. Evil: Crafting Nuanced Morality Systems in Video Games
A chill runs down your spine. The controller vibrates, but itâs not the rumble of an explosion. Itâs something far more insidious. Youâve made a choice, supposedly for the greater good, yet a creeping unease suggests a darker consequence awaits. This isnât just a game; itâs a psychological evaluation, meticulously crafted to expose the flaws in our binary thinking.
For too long, video games have spoon-fed us simplistic moral dilemmas: save the princess or let the dragon win. This childish paradigm insults our intelligence and, more importantly, wastes the mediumâs potential to explore the complexities of human ethics. Itâs time for a revolution, a paradigm shift towards nuanced moral systems that mirror the messy realities of our world. The future of gaming hangs in the balance.
The Illusion of Choice: Why Good vs. Evil Fails
Consider the classic âKnights of the Old Republic.â The Force, divided into Light and Dark, presents an easy path to either saintly heroism or mustache-twirling villainy. But real-world morality isnât so conveniently packaged.
Itâs a tangled web of competing values, unforeseen consequences, and justifiable compromises. Research published in the Journal of Moral Psychology reveals that individuals rarely make decisions based purely on altruism or self-interest. Instead, they navigate a complex landscape of social norms, personal beliefs, and situational factors.
Games that reduce morality to a sliding scale of âgoodâ and âevilâ strip away this richness, offering a superficial experience that fails to resonate with our lived realities. A 2018 study by Przybylski et al. found that simplistic moral choices often lead to player boredom and a sense of detachment from the narrative. This leaves players feeling empty.
The problem isnât just that these systems are unrealistic; itâs that they limit player agency. If every âgoodâ action yields an immediate reward and every âevilâ action leads to predictable punishment, the player becomes a mere automaton, Pavlovianly responding to stimuli. Where is the player investment?
The true power of interactive storytelling lies in allowing players to grapple with genuine moral ambiguity, to make choices that have unforeseen and potentially devastating consequences. This is where true engagement is built. Games can reflect real life.
The Gray Zone: Embracing Moral Ambiguity
Imagine a game where resources are scarce, and youâre forced to choose between saving your own family and providing aid to a group of refugees. Thereâs no ârightâ answer. Every decision carries weight, forcing you to confront the uncomfortable truth that even the noblest intentions can lead to tragic outcomes.
This is not about rewarding âevilâ actions; itâs about acknowledging the inherent moral compromises that life often demands. âThis War of Mine,â developed by 11 Bit Studios, offers a harrowing glimpse into the lives of civilians struggling to survive during wartime.
The game doesnât judge your actions, but it forces you to live with the consequences. Stealing food to feed your starving family might be necessary for survival, but it also carries the risk of harming or even killing innocent people.
These arenât abstract moral dilemmas; theyâre visceral, gut-wrenching choices that force you to confront your own values. It forces introspection. What are you willing to sacrifice?
Bethesdaâs âFallout: New Vegasâ presented factions with conflicting ideologies, and rarely offered a clear-cut âgoodâ choice. Aligning with one often meant betraying another, forcing the player to weigh the long-term consequences of their actions. This complexity resonated with players, leading to richer narratives and a greater sense of investment in the game world.
Games like âThe Witcher 3â also succeeded in presenting morally grey scenarios. Players faced difficult choices with far-reaching consequences, proving that nuanced morality sells. Consider the Bloody Baron questline.
The Mechanics of Morality: Building Nuanced Systems
Creating nuanced moral systems requires a fundamental rethinking of game mechanics. Itâs not enough to simply add more choices; the system itself must be designed to reward complexity and discourage simplistic thinking. This means moving beyond binary choices and embracing systems that track a wider range of player actions and their consequences.
Reputation Systems: Instead of tracking a single âkarmaâ score, implement multiple reputation meters for different factions or individuals. This allows players to build complex relationships and face the consequences of their actions in a more nuanced way. It simulates real world dynamics.
A player might be revered by one faction but despised by another, creating a dynamic and unpredictable game world. Think of it as a social network simulator where every action affects your standing with different groups. This adds depth and replayability.
Consequence Engines: Every action, no matter how small, should have a ripple effect. This means tracking not only the immediate consequences of a playerâs choices but also the long-term effects on the game world and its inhabitants. Small decisions matter.
Did you choose to spare a banditâs life? Perhaps heâll return later to offer assistance, or maybe heâll betray you at a crucial moment. Uncertainty creates tension.
Dynamic Dialogue: Dialogue options should reflect the playerâs past actions and reputation. Characters should react differently to a player who has a history of violence versus one who has a reputation for diplomacy. This creates a more immersive and believable game world, where the playerâs choices truly matter.
Moral Alignment Webs: Beyond reputation, consider creating a âwebâ of moral alignments. Every NPC could have their own alignment and the playerâs actions could affect their disposition to the player based on those moral alignments. Relationships change and evolve.
Example: A Smugglerâs Dilemma
Imagine a scenario in a spacefaring RPG where the player is a smuggler trying to make a living. A desperate colony world is under a tyrannical blockade by a powerful corporation. The player is offered two paths: Support the corporation or Aid the colonists.
Support the Corporation: By enforcing the blockade, the player earns a substantial profit and gains favor with the corporation, opening up lucrative opportunities. However, this action directly contributes to the suffering of the colonists, leading to starvation and disease. Is profit worth it?
Aid the Colonists: Smuggling supplies to the colony risks imprisonment and the loss of valuable cargo. Success earns the gratitude of the colonists and weakens the corporationâs grip, but it also makes the player a target for corporate enforcers. Choosing a side has consequences.
This scenario can be further complicated by: Reputation, Resources, and Unforeseen Events. Prior actions with other factions influence the offers and reactions in this scenario.
The playerâs current resources (ship upgrades, crew loyalty) will influence their ability to succeed in either path. A surprise inspection by the corporation or a sudden attack by pirates could change the dynamics of the situation.
Implementing this would require creating variables that reflect the playerâs reputation with the corporation and the colonists. The relationship drives the scenario.
Furthermore, the consequences of helping the colonists could trigger events like increased pirate activity, requiring new quests and challenges. This requires careful planning, and variable tracking. It takes dedication and time.
The Pitfalls of Complexity: Avoiding Common Mistakes
Creating nuanced moral systems is not without its challenges. Developers often fall into common traps that undermine the effectiveness of their efforts. Recognizing these mistakes is vital.
The âFalse Choiceâ Problem: Offering players a choice that has no real impact on the game world is a common mistake. Players quickly realize that their decisions donât matter, leading to a sense of disillusionment. Every choice must have meaningful consequences, even if those consequences are subtle or delayed.
This requires a commitment to writing more code and creating more content that reflects the playerâs choices. Itâs an investment, but it pays off in terms of player engagement. Short cuts can ruin immersion.
The âInvisible Handâ Problem: Sometimes, the gameâs mechanics are too transparent, making it obvious what the ârightâ or âwrongâ choice is. This undermines the sense of moral ambiguity and reduces the player to a mere optimizer. The consequences of a playerâs actions should be unpredictable and sometimes even contradictory.
The solution? Avoid explicitly stating the moral implications of each choice. Let the player discover the consequences through their interactions with the world. Surprise and discovery are key.
The âOverly Punitiveâ Problem: Punishing players too harshly for making morally questionable choices can discourage experimentation and lead to a risk-averse play style. The goal is not to punish âbadâ behavior but to encourage players to think critically about their actions and their consequences. Donât discourage exploration.
Instead of directly punishing players, consider implementing systems that create new challenges based on their choices. A morally ambiguous player might find themselves dealing with more complex and dangerous situations. Make it a challenge, not a punishment.
Solution: Dynamic Difficulty Adjustment
Implement a system that adjusts the difficulty based on the playerâs moral choices. A ruthless player might find themselves facing tougher enemies and a more hostile environment, while a benevolent player might encounter more allies and opportunities for cooperation. This creates a dynamic and responsive game world that rewards different play styles. This is easier to implement than radically different questlines. It provides a good balance.
Case Study: âDisco Elysiumâ - A Masterclass in Moral Complexity
âDisco Elysium,â developed by ZA/UM, stands as a shining example of how to create a truly nuanced and morally ambiguous game world. The player takes on the role of a detective with amnesia, tasked with solving a murder in a decaying city. The game explores the complexities of memory and identity.
The game throws you into a world riddled with political tensions, economic despair, and social unrest. There are no easy answers and no clear-cut heroes or villains. The game world mirrors real-world issues.
What sets âDisco Elysiumâ apart is its internal monologue system, which gives voice to the detectiveâs inner thoughts and conflicting ideologies. The player is constantly bombarded with competing voices, each vying for control of the detectiveâs actions. This creates a profound sense of moral ambiguity, forcing the player to grapple with their own beliefs and biases.
The game also avoids simplistic rewards and punishments. Thereâs no âgoodâ or âevilâ ending. Instead, the player must live with the consequences of their choices, both good and bad. Itâs a realistic and thought-provoking system.
This makes for a deeply personal and unforgettable gaming experience. The game embraces that moral choices are intertwined with personality and the playerâs understanding of self. The game is about the character.
The game masterfully ties the skills chosen by the player to their own moral compass and understanding. It provides a constant stream of information relevant to the playerâs roleplaying.
Case Study: âCrusader Kings IIIâ - Emergent Moral Dilemmas
Paradox Interactiveâs âCrusader Kings IIIâ doesnât explicitly present moral choices. However, the emergent gameplay often forces players into morally questionable situations. As a medieval ruler, players must make decisions that affect their dynastyâs survival and power. The decisions are tough.
These decisions often involve treachery, murder, and exploitation. The game doesnât judge these actions, but they have consequences that ripple through the game world. Your actions define your reign.
A player might choose to murder a rival claimant to the throne. This act strengthens their position but creates enemies and destabilizes their realm. The gameâs simulation creates a complex web of relationships and events that force players to confront the moral implications of their actions. This creates engaging storylines.
The player must balance their ambition with the needs of their subjects, creating a constant tension between personal gain and moral responsibility. This emergent morality is far more engaging than pre-scripted moral dilemmas. The game tells a story.
Actionable Insights: Implementing Morality Systems Today
Here are some actionable steps you can take to incorporate nuanced moral systems into your own games: Start now, donât wait.
- Define Your Gameâs Moral Landscape: Before you start writing code, take the time to define the ethical dilemmas that your players will face. What are the core values at stake? Consider the setting and context.
What are the potential consequences of different choices? What real-world ethical frameworks can inform the dilemmas? Use ethical concepts as inspiration.
- Design Meaningful Choices: Ensure that every choice, no matter how small, has a real impact on the game world. Track the consequences of player actions and use them to shape the narrative and the gameplay. Avoid the âfalse choiceâ problem by making sure that every decision matters. Donât let choices feel pointless.
Consider using a branching narrative structure to visualize the consequences of player choices. This will help you ensure that every decision has a meaningful impact. Create a roadmap.
- Implement a Reputation System: Track the playerâs reputation with different factions or individuals. Use this information to shape dialogue options, quests, and the overall game world. This will create a more dynamic and responsive gaming experience. Let reputation be a key factor.
Use a database to store reputation values and create functions to update these values based on player actions. Consider using a fuzzy logic system to handle nuanced changes in reputation. Implement a robust data system.
- Embrace Moral Ambiguity: Donât be afraid to present players with difficult choices that have no easy answers. Encourage them to think critically about their actions and their consequences. Avoid simplistic rewards and punishments. Challenge the player.
Playtest your game with a diverse group of players to get feedback on the moral dilemmas youâve created. Are they engaging? Do they feel authentic? Get honest opinions.
- Playtest and Iterate: Get feedback from players on your moral system. Do they feel like their choices matter? Do they find the ethical dilemmas engaging and thought-provoking? Use this feedback to refine your system and make it even more impactful. Constant improvement is key.
Iterate on your moral system based on player feedback and data analysis. This is an ongoing process, but itâs essential for creating a truly engaging and morally complex game. Analyze the data on the playerâs choices to improve the balance. Stay dedicated and improve.
The Future of Morality in Games: A Dark and Twisted Path?
The future of morality in games is not about creating sanitized, politically correct narratives. Itâs about pushing the boundaries of whatâs acceptable, exploring the darkest corners of the human psyche, and forcing players to confront uncomfortable truths. Morality is not always comfortable.
Imagine a game where the player is a war criminal, tasked with justifying their actions to a tribunal. There are no easy answers, and every choice carries the weight of history. The goal is not to redeem the player but to expose the banality of evil and the dangers of unchecked power. Make them face the consequences.
Or consider a game where the player is a cult leader, manipulating followers to achieve their own twisted goals. The game would explore the psychology of cults, the power of charisma, and the dangers of blind faith. It would be a disturbing and unsettling experience, but one that could offer profound insights into the human condition. Explore darker subjects.
These are not comfortable topics, but they are essential for exploring the full range of human experience. Games have the power to challenge our beliefs and force us to confront uncomfortable truths. Donât shy away from the challenge.
The path forward is clear. Games must move beyond simplistic good/evil moral choices and embrace nuanced systems that reflect the complexities of real-world ethics. This will lead to more engaging, thought-provoking narratives and richer player experiences. The future of gaming depends on it. The time to act is now, before we are all trapped in a world of black and white, forever blind to the shades of gray that define our humanity. Games can be more than entertainment. They can be thought experiments and explorations of the human condition. The potential is limitless.
Technical Considerations: Implementing the Systems
Implementing the systems described requires a robust game engine and careful planning. Hereâs a brief technical overview: Careful planning is essential.
- Data Structures: Use databases or structured data files (JSON, XML) to store character data, faction relationships, and world state. Organize the data.
- Scripting: Employ scripting languages (Lua, Python) to create dynamic events and dialogue based on player choices and world state. Scripting adds life.
- AI: Implement AI systems that respond realistically to player actions and faction relationships. AI must react realistically.
- Testing: Thoroughly test the moral system to ensure that choices have meaningful consequences and that the game doesnât become unbalanced. Testing is vital to success.
- Modularity: Design the moral system in a modular way to allow for easy expansion and modification. Make it modular.
These technical considerations are crucial for creating a seamless and engaging experience. A well-designed system can elevate a game from simple entertainment to a complex and thought-provoking experience. It is worth the effort.
Overcoming Development Challenges
Developing complex moral systems can be challenging. Here are some common challenges and how to overcome them: Challenges can be overcome.
- Scope Creep: The moral system can quickly become too complex, leading to scope creep and development delays. Avoid scope creep.
- Solution: Define clear boundaries for the moral system and prioritize features based on their impact on the player experience. Define the boundaries.
- Balancing: It can be difficult to balance the moral system to ensure that all choices have meaningful consequences and that the game remains fair and engaging. Balancing is difficult.
- Solution: Thoroughly test the moral system and iterate on the design based on player feedback. Testing is key to solving issues.
- Content Creation: Creating enough content to support a complex moral system can be time-consuming and expensive. Content takes time and money.
- Solution: Focus on creating reusable content and tools that can be used to generate new events and dialogue. Reuse and recycle where possible.
- Narrative Consistency: Maintaining narrative consistency across all branches of the moral system can be difficult. Stay consistent.
- Solution: Use narrative design tools and techniques to ensure that the story remains coherent and engaging regardless of player choices. Tools aid in success.
By addressing these challenges proactively, developers can create truly groundbreaking and morally complex games. The future of gaming depends on it. The gaming world needs it.